It actually does tie in. In either the first issue or the one-shot, the Phantom Stranger explains the whole reason they are trying to "redeem" Cyrus Gold is to take Grundy off the table before Blackest Night hits.

Sadly I've dropped it. It has all the ingredients to be something really cool: Grundy, The Stranger, Alan Scott, Etrigan, Bizarro, Kollins art, --- but it's left me really cold. It just doesn't hold together enough to be either as fun as I want, or as serious as I want. It's just kind of meandering along and strangely uninteresting.
